Dubai's financial super app Fasset has obtained a temporary license in Malaysia and plans to launch a Digital Bank compliant with Islamic law.

According to Mars Finance, The Digital Banker reported that the Dubai financial super app Fasset has announced that it has obtained a temporary regulatory license in Malaysia and plans to launch a digital bank powered by stablecoins and compliant with Islamic law. It is reported that Fasset also plans to issue a cryptocurrency debit card for everyday consumption and will launch the Ethereum Layer 2 platform "Own" built on Arbitrum for the settlement of real-world assets.
